Types of Web Hosting
Different websites need different hosting. Here's a quick guide:
1. Shared Hosting:
-
Cost-effective, perfect for small websites and blogs.
-
You share server resources with others.
2. VPS Hosting (Virtual Private Server):
-
More control and resources.
-
Great for medium-sized businesses and ecommerce sites.
3. Dedicated Hosting:
-
Entire server dedicated to your website.
-
High performance but expensive.
4. Cloud Hosting:
-
Flexible and scalable.
-
Pay for what you use, good for growing websites and apps.
Features to Look for in the Best Web Hosting Company
When evaluating providers, consider these factors:
-
Uptime Guarantee: Look for 99.9% or higher.
-
Customer Support: 24/7 chat or phone support can save you hours.
-
Storage & Bandwidth: Enough for your website’s size and traffic.
-
Control Panel: Easy-to-use dashboards like cPanel or Plesk.
-
One-click Installations: For WordPress, Magento, or Joomla.
-
Security Measures: SSL certificates, firewalls, backups.
A best web hosting company combines all these without overcharging.

FAQs
1. What is web hosting?
Web hosting is a service that allows your website to be stored on a server and accessible on the internet.
2. How do I know which hosting type I need?
Consider your website size, traffic, and technical requirements. Small blogs usually start with shared hosting.
3. Why is uptime important?
Uptime ensures your site is always available. Downtime can hurt traffic and revenue.
4. Can I switch hosting providers later?
Yes, most providers allow migration, but it can be easier to choose the right host from the start.
5. Are expensive hosts always better?
Not necessarily. Evaluate features, support, and performance rather than price alone.
6. What security features should a good hosting company offer?
SSL certificates, backups, firewalls, and malware protection are essential.
7. Is customer support really that important?
Absolutely. Quick, helpful support can save hours of frustration during technical issues.
8. How does hosting affect SEO?
Site speed, uptime, and server location can influence search engine rankings.
9. Can I host an ecommerce website on shared hosting?
Small stores can, but medium to large stores should consider VPS, dedicated, or cloud hosting.
10. How do I know if my host is reliable?
Check uptime guarantees, customer reviews, and response times for support.
